Objective To explore the pathogenic microbial detection results and drug susceptibility results of children with bacterial diarrhea after the collection of stool samples. Methods From April 2020 to June 2023,170 children with bacterial diarrhea participated in the study. The family members were informed about the study, and assisted the children to complete the collection of stool specimens. All the specimens were sent to the laboratory for pathogen culture, counted the distribution of pathogens, and analyzed the drug resistance of pathogens. Results 170 stool samples isolated 122 pathogenic strains, The detection rate of gram-negative bacteria was 76.23%, mainly Salmonella (27.87%), diarrheagenic Escherichia coli (21.31%), Shigella (21.31%); The detection rate of gram-positive bacteria was 23.77%, mainly Staphylococcus aureus (22.95%); Most resistance to tetracycline (41.18%), ciprofloxacin (38.24%), ampicillin (35.29%), The greatest resistance to ciprofloxacin (46.15%), tetracycline (38.46%), of ciprofloxacin (53.85%), tetracycline (46.15%), Staphylococcus aureus had to clindamycin (53.57%) and penicillin (53.57%). Conclusion Salmonella, Escherichia coli, Shigella and Staphylococcus aureus are the main causes of bacterial diarrhea in children. The drug resistance and the choice of sensitive drugs are conducive to the early recovery of children.

目的 探究发生细菌性腹泻患儿配合采集粪便标本后的病原微生物检测结果与药敏结果。方法 2020年4月—2023年6月,我院有170例细菌性腹泻患儿参与研究,家属对研究知情,辅助患儿完成粪便标本采集,标本全部送入检验科实施病原学培养,统计病原菌分布情况,并对病原菌耐药性展开分析。结论 170例患儿的粪便样本分离出122株病原菌,革兰阴性菌检出率76.23%,以沙门菌(27.87%)、致泻性大肠埃希菌(21.31%)、志贺菌(21.31%)为主;革兰阳性菌检出率23.77%,以金黄色葡萄球菌(22.95%)为主;沙门菌的四环素(41.18%)、环丙沙星(38.24%)、氨苄西林(35.29%)耐药率最大,致泻性大肠埃希菌的环丙沙星(46.15%)、四环素(38.46%)耐药率最大,志贺菌的环丙沙星(53.85%)、四环素(46.15%)耐药率最大,金黄色葡萄球菌的克林霉素(53.57%)、青霉素(53.57%)耐药率最大。结论 沙门菌、致泻性大肠埃希菌、志贺菌与金黄色葡萄球菌是诱发儿童细菌性腹泻的主要原因,明确耐药情况,选择敏感药物治疗,有利于患儿早期恢复健康。
